Q: Is 55,507,539 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 55,507,539 is a composite number.

Why is 55,507,539 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 55,507,539 can be evenly divided by 1 3 43 129 229 687 1,879 5,637 9,847 29,541 80,797 242,391 430,291 1,290,873 18,502,513 and 55,507,539, with no remainder.

Since 55,507,539 cannot be divided by just 1 and 55,507,539, it is a composite number.
